Output 62ecc890cfea299ee5c08ec0269405dfb5a76a44fb8a7839273fb233585a1a41:10

value
314000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6d609a1059c843271fc7c40b13fa1fb81ff9254e OP_EQUAL
address
3BfMJTuxnP11TNii4eHZ27eqpoJ5JAqSQd
transaction
62ecc890cfea299ee5c08ec0269405dfb5a76a44fb8a7839273fb233585a1a41
spent
true